Everton manager Carlo Ancelotti was not getting carried away after his team’s 1-0 win at Sheffield United placed them second in the Premier League on Saturday, and the Italian maintains that clinching a place in Europe is the height of his ambition.

Everton, who are now two points behind leaders Liverpool although they have played one more match, recorded their ninth win in 15 league games despite losing a host of key players due to injury.

Gylfi Sigurdsson’s goal with 10 minutes remaining gave Everton victory and ensured they will finish in the top four during the Christmas holiday period for the first time in 16 years.

Ancelotti paid tribute to the fighting qualities of his team and said: “We are second for the spirit of this team, the motivation and the ambition that the players have for this season.”

“We are not the best team, but we are a solid team. This, in my opinion, is a very good quality for a team,” he told the club’s website.

While Everton are hot on the heels of the defending champions, Ancelotti said the goal for the season had not changed.

“The ambition and the objective is the same for the season: to reach a position in Europe.”

Everton, who last won the English top flight in 1987, were missing a number of “important” players, including James Rodriguez, Lucas Digne and Allan, but Ancelotti said there was no reason to add the team in the transfer window.

“With these players back, we can still have a good season, we don’t have to think about the January transfer window,” added Ancelotti.

Everton have little time to savor their elevated position in the Premier League as they return to action on Monday with a visit from Manchester City.

“We are there [second]We are happy to be there, but we don’t have much time to think about it, ”said Ancelotti.
